A player with 3m long iron rod runs towards east with a speed of 30 km/hr. Horizontal component of earth’s magnetic field is 4 × 10–5wb/m2. If he is running with rod in horizontal (East-west) and vertical positions, then the potential difference induced between the two ends of the rod in two cases will be
A
Zero in vertical position and 1 × 10–3V in horizontal position
B
1 × 10–3V in vertical position and zero is horizontal position
C
Zero in both cases
D
1 × 10–3V in both cases
Answer
1 × 10–3V in vertical position and zero is horizontal position
Explanation
Solution
In horizontal position rod is moving along it’s length so e = 0
In vertical position, horizontal component of earth's magnetic field is cut by rod so induced emf e = BHvl
